Former Michigan Star Off To Blazing Start During Rookie Season

One of the former Wolverines in the NFL is absolutely killing it out of the gates in the 2023 season.

Is it any surprise that Jake "The Sledgehammer" Moody is absolutely killing it for the San Francisco 49ers? Moody, a third-round draft pick for the Niners, is absolutely perfect through the first three games of his NFL career and has done something that no kicker has ever done before.

So far, Moody is 9-for-9 on both field goals and extra points, which is special enough by itself. The nine made field goals also leads all kickers in the NFL and his 36 points through three weeks leads the entire league as well. Throw in the fact that Moody has already banged a 57-yarder through the uprights for a very respectable, early career long and things literally could not be going better for the Northville native.
